Local reps support KCC planning decision

26 May 2003: A submission to An Bord Pleanala in support of Kildare Co Council's original decision to refuse planning permission for 3 three storey and 5 four storey Blocks of apartments on the former pitch and putt course on Dunboyne Road, Maynooth has been made by local representatives Cllr John McGinley and Emmett Stagg TD.

The Council's refusal was appealed on April 29th by Tony and Tom Bean and as one of the original objectors to the proposal Cllr Mc Ginley and Deputy Stagg have exercised their right to comment on the appeal.

The main concerns about the proposal are that the 3 three storey and 5 four storey blocks of apartments will have a detrimental effect on residents of Leinster Cottages which border the site.

The view of the Lyreen River which has existed for 200 years will be blocked.

The objectors are also concerned about the Density of the proposal at 26 dwellings to the acre.
